This is a summary of the various kinds of dental implants that are available:
An ideal option for replacing a single lost tooth is a single-tooth implant. An artificial tooth root made of titanium and a crown designed to resemble a real tooth make up this kind of implant. The titanium post is surgically placed into the jawbone, where it integrates through a process known as osseointegration. Once integrated, a custom-made crown is attached to the post, providing a durable, functional, and aesthetically pleasing replacement. Single-tooth implants are ideal for those who have lost a single tooth due to injury, decay, or other factors and seek a permanent solution that blends seamlessly with their natural teeth.
Multiple tooth implants offer a practical solution for patients missing several adjacent teeth. Instead of placing individual implants for each missing tooth, this approach uses fewer implants to support a bridge that replaces two or more teeth. The bridge is anchored to the implants strategically positioned in the jawbone to ensure stability and function. This method restores the appearance and function of the missing teeth and minimizes the need for additional dental work. Multiple tooth implants are cost-effective and efficient for those needing to replace several adjacent teeth.
Implant-supported dentures are a popular choice for patients who require a full arch of teeth replaced. Unlike traditional removable dentures, which can shift and cause discomfort, implant-supported dentures are anchored securely by several implants inserted into the jawbone. These implants provide enhanced stability and comfort, allowing you to speak, eat, and smile confidently. The full set of dentures is attached to the implants, ensuring a snug fit and reducing the risk of slippage. This type of implant is particularly beneficial for those who have experienced significant tooth loss and want a more reliable and comfortable solution.
The All-on-4 implant system is a revolutionary technique that involves placing four strategically positioned implants in the jawbone to support an entire arch of teeth. This approach provides a comprehensive solution for full mouth restoration using fewer implants than traditional methods. The strategic placement of the implants allows for immediate load-bearing, meaning that you can often receive a new set of teeth on the same day as the implant placement. The All-on-4 system offers a cost-effective and efficient way to achieve a complete smile with enhanced stability and function.
Mini implants are a smaller alternative to traditional implants and are typically used in cases with limited bone density or space. These implants are narrower in diameter but still provide sufficient support for dentures or bridges. Mini implants are less invasive than standard implants, requiring a simpler surgical procedure and shorter recovery time. They are particularly useful for patients who may not have enough bone mass for traditional implants or prefer a less invasive option.
